#dda869 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dda869 is composed of 86.7% red, 65.9%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24% magenta, 52.5%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 32.6 degrees, a saturation of 63% and a lightness of 63.9%. #dda869 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#bb5100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#dda869 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dda869 has RGB values of R:221, G:168,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.52,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14526569.
